The scarf is reportedly a piece from Louis Vuitton, an item made of 70% cashmere and 30% silk printed in a leopard pattern created (for LV) by American Artist Stephen Sprouse. A graffiti signature in hot pink done by Sprouse can also be seen on one side:


Louis Vuitton Leopard Stole, USD860
The scarf retails at a pricey USD860 on the LV website. Now save for that hot pink mark, there’s really little of this expensive extra that cannot be replaced.
